Summary
If you make $20,646,808 a year living in the region of Manitoba, Canada, you will be taxed $10,383,151. That means that your net pay will be $10,263,657 per year, or $855,305 per month. Your average tax rate is 50.3% and your marginal tax rate is 50.4%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$50.40, hence, your net pay will only increase by $49.60.
Bonus Example
A $1,000 bonus will generate an extra $496 of net incomes. A $5,000 bonus will generate an extra $2,480 of net incomes.
